The mineralogy of the Pering zinc-lead deposit, Cape Province, with special reference to supergene alteration

Description

Diagenetic, disseminated zinc-lead mineralization occurs in stromatolitic dolomite at Pering, approximately 160 km north-north-west of Kimberley in the Northern Cape Province. Semi-massive to massive sulphide accumulations, with a higher ratio of lead to zinc than that of the disseminated ore are probably the result of partial, differential remobilization. The ore has a low precious- and trace-metal content and is compositionally simple. Weathering of the upper part of the ore body has resulted in sulphide dissolution, dedolomitization of the host rock, and the formation of supergene minerals which include smithsonite, hydrozincite, cerussite, anglesite, secondary galena, desclozite, and calcite. The distribution of these minerals is explained in terms of changing pH/Eh environments. The mineral constituents of each sample were determined by x-ray diffractometry. Detailed textural studies, mineral identification, and semi-quantitative mineral analyses were performed on a scanning electron microscope with an energy dispersive x-ray spectrometer
